Instructor:  Linda Conroy

Learn to identify and work with wild plants for food and medicine. During this fun and engaging plant walk, we will identify plants that are edible and medicinal. We will discuss how they can be harvested and prepared for optimal nourishment and healing. Both those new to foraging and those who are experienced will gain insights and inspiration from this walk. During the walk we will harvest a seasonal wild salad that we will sample and everyone will make their own wild plant infused vinegar to take home.
